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
27274488 809948 58 95
7214 9420518900
7214 9420518900
82465 10 393699 73098358099 5040657745
All about undefined
Interested in learning more?
7214 9420518900
82465 10 393699 73098358099 5040657745
See more
954165445 702 80763988
942 51 43798
See more
14028 1419517 785334
5682 6785334 38 61156081
See more